Swing too much
When running, you should keep your body in a stable and centered position. Don't let your body curves distort excessively and waste energy on unnecessary swings. For example, if the hips swing too much, or the body swings too much up and down, this will waste too much energy, and the body muscles will feel tired, which will affect the weight loss effect of running.
What did you eat?
If your main goal is to lose weight, if you start running to lose weight, you will eventually have to return to diet control. You must calculate the calories you eat and the calories you burn. Please remember! Losing weight is never an easy task and requires careful planning and endurance.
Are you persistent?
If you only run once a week and just say that you are running... it doesn't seem to be too surprising that you can't lose weight! ? You should increase your running plan to at least 2 to 4 times a week, and female If you have problems with menstrual pain, you may need to combine it with other gentler aerobic exercises to really see the effect!
